Must-Visit Landmarks
Osaka Castle: Step back in time as you explore this iconic fortress surrounded by lush gardens.
Dotonbori: Stroll along this neon-lit district, famous for its bustling energy and giant Glico sign.
Universal Studios Japan: Enjoy thrilling rides and immersive entertainment at this world-class theme park.
Culinary Delights
Takoyaki: Savor these delicious octopus-filled balls at street vendors across the city.
Okonomiyaki: Try this savory pancake topped with your choice of ingredients for a true taste of Osaka.
Kuromon Ichiba Market: Dive into a foodie’s paradise with fresh sushi, grilled seafood, and local treats.
Unique Experiences
Nara Park: Just a short trip away, feed and interact with the friendly, free-roaming deer.
Shinsaibashi: Shop till you drop in this bustling shopping arcade filled with trendy stores and local boutiques.
Tempozan Ferris Wheel: Soak in panoramic views of Osaka Bay from one of the world’s largest Ferris wheels.
